Review of The Robe

The Robe (1953)

This is a great film. I never get tired of watching it. Richard Burton gives one of his best performances, but it is the character parts that make this film memorable. Michael Rennie as Peter is perfectly suited for the role. He gives a wonderfully ascetic performance. Jeff Morrow as the centurion dominates the scenes he's in with his weary observations and his underlying contempt for the privileged but dissipated Marcellus. But it is Jay Robinson's performance as Caligula that remains unforgettable. His role as the maniacal Roman emperor is one of the most entertaining film performances I have ever seen. Get this film!
